Abstract (EN)
Qur'an and hadiths are two fundamental sources that base Islamic civilization and Islamic future. For that reason, all Islamic related issues, from architecture to culture should be interpreted with referance to them. Throughout the history, İslamic societies have given particular importance to the hadiths because of their devotion to the prophet. They considered reflecting his tradition and hadiths in all areas of life as a duty. While some hadiths survive in social life, others have remained either on the pages of books or may have escaped attention even though they are in frond of the eyes. For this reason, the as the hadiths how is takes place in social lives, how they are used, what messages they give to society etc. İs one of the important issues that have be unveiled and brought to the attention. In this thesis, the hadiths which are inscribed in mosques, cemeteries, madrasah and religious educator high schools and secondary schools of Şanlıurfa central districts Eyyübiye, Haliliye and Karaköprü will be examined with regards to sources and their evoluations of hadiths.
